Enjoy the coastal highlights and charms of Rio on this beachy tour featuring sweeping panoramic views. Begin with a transfer from the pier along the beaches of Rio through the beach-dwelling, coastal neighborhood of Barra Guaratiba. Aboard your jeep vehicle, drive along the beaches of Copacabana, Ipanema, Leblon, Barra da Tijuca, Recreio and Pontal reaching Barra de Guaratiba.


Take a 2km walking tour beginning at Barra de Guaratiba, walking to Pedra do Telégrafo with photo stop at Pedra da Bigorna, a favorite place for taking silly and dramatic photos at a rocky point that appears from some angles to be suspended over the ocean, but safely rests above steady ground.


Walk back to the jeeps at Barra de Guaratiba and transfer to Grumari beach, taking time to relax before lunch at the restaurant Point do Grumari, offering an amazing view over Marambaia Sandbank.


After lunch transfer one hour back to the pier, enjoying once again those stunning beach views.
